+#ifndef _MIPS64_ENDIAN_H_
+#define _MIPS64_ENDIAN_H_
+
+#ifdef __GNUC__
+
+#if defined(__mips_isa_rev) && (__mips_isa_rev >= 2)
+#define __swap16md(x) ({ \
+ register uint16_t _x = (x); \
+ register uint16_t _r; \
+ __asm volatile ("wsbh %0, %1" : "=r" (_r) : "r" (_x)); \
+ _r; \
+})
+
+#define __swap32md(x) ({ \
+ register uint32_t _x = (x); \
+ register uint32_t _r; \
+ __asm volatile ("wsbh %0, %1; rotr %0, %0, 16" : "=r" (_r) : "r" (_x)); \
+ _r; \
+})
+
+#define __swap64md(x) ({ \
+ uint64_t _swap64md_x = (x); \
+ (uint64_t) __swap32md(_swap64md_x >> 32) | \
+ (uint64_t) __swap32md(_swap64md_x & 0xffffffff) << 32; \
+})
+
+/* Tell sys/endian.h we have MD variants of the swap macros. */
+#define MD_SWAP
+
+#endif /* __mips32r2__ */
+#endif /* __GNUC__ */
+
+#if defined(__MIPSEB__)
+#define _BYTE_ORDER _BIG_ENDIAN
+#else
+#define _BYTE_ORDER _LITTLE_ENDIAN
+#endif
+#define __STRICT_ALIGNMENT
+#include <sys/types.h>
+#include <sys/endian.h>
+
+#endif /* _MIPS64_ENDIAN_H_ */
